To install SkiaSharp native assets for ARM64, you'll need to ensure your project is set up to target the correct runtime identifier (RID) and then add the necessary NuGet packages. Specifically, you'll want to use the linux-arm64 RID and install the SkiaSharp native assets packages for Linux and specifically those without dependencies. 
Here's a step-by-step guide:

    Set the target framework and RID:
        In your project file (e.g., MyProject.csproj), add or modify the <TargetFramework> and <RuntimeIdentifier> elements:

Code

        <TargetFramework>net7.0</TargetFramework>  <!-- Or your target framework -->
        <RuntimeIdentifier>linux-arm64</RuntimeIdentifier>

    1. Install the SkiaSharp native assets packages:
        Use the NuGet Package Manager to install the following packages:
            SkiaSharp.NativeAssets.Linux (or SkiaSharp.NativeAssets.Linux.NoDependencies if you prefer to not depend on external font config packages). 

If you're using a custom runtime, you might also need SkiaSharp.NativeAssets.Linux.NoDependencies or SkiaSharp.NativeAssets.Linux. 

2. Build and test:

    Build your project and ensure that it compiles and runs correctly on your ARM64 target.
    You may need to adjust your Dockerfile or other deployment configuration to include the necessary Linux packages if using SkiaSharp.NativeAssets.Linux. 

Important considerations:

    Dependencies:
    If you choose SkiaSharp.NativeAssets.Linux, ensure your container or deployment environment has the necessary libraries (e.g., libfontconfig1, libGLX, etc.). 

Linux Distributions:
If you're targeting a specific Linux distribution, you might need to adjust the RID accordingly (e.g., linux-musl-arm64 for Alpine Linux). 
Containers:
If you're running your application in a container, you'll need to include the SkiaSharp native assets within the container image. 
VS Code:
If you're using VS Code and are deploying a container, make sure the workspace is in the container and that you can see the full file system structure of the container. 

By following these steps, you can successfully install and use SkiaSharp's native assets on your ARM64 target

Install the ScottPlot.Avalonia NuGet package: This package provides the necessary components to integrate ScottPlot plots into your Avalonia application.
Import the ScottPlot.Avalonia namespace: Add this namespace to your window element in your Avalonia application.
Add an AvaPlot control: Add an AvaPlot element to your layout in your Avalonia application, giving it a unique name.
Plot your data: Use the AvaPlot control to display your data and create various plot types, such as line plots, scatter plots, bar charts, and more.
